Living under the pressures of diet culture and social media can severely fracture your relationship with your physical self. Utilizing evidence-based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and parts of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) frameworks, I help individuals challenge deep-seated, unrealistic appearance standards and self-critical thought distortions. Together, we unpack the family, cultural, and societal origins of these beliefs, working to replace avoidance behaviors and body-checking habits with sustainable self-compassion, resilience, and body neutrality.

Body Image therapists in Lawton, Oklahoma Statistics

Body Image therapists in Lawton, Oklahoma average 15 years of experience and charge around $211 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(68%),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) (43%), and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(38%).
